Seyi Tinubu Gifts Bags Of Assorted Food Items To Lagos Island Residents

• Beneficiaries Hail Intervention Initiative

In his intensified effort to complement the Renewed Hope Agenda Of President Bola Tinubu, Mr. Seyi Tinubu and his Team visited Nigeria’s Premier Local Government, Lagos Island to distribute Bags of assorted Food Items to Residents for Eid al-Fitr Celebration.

The Social Welfare Programme, tagged “Food Programme Outreach” was Coordinated by the Deputy Leader Of Lagos Island Local Government Legislative Arm, Hon. Prince Taiwo Oyekan at the ancient Isale-Eko Community amid excitement and encomium earlier today, Saturday 29 March, 2025.

Beneficiaries were gifted Bags of Food Items containing Rice, Vegetable Oil, Spaghetti, Sugar and Salt.

According to the Organizer, the intervention became necessary to support the locals during the Eid al-Fitr festivity and beyond.

A Beneficiary, Mr. Ramon Ibrahim expressed gratitude to Seyi Tinubu.

He said: “this is a noble gesture.
I never expected the gift. He has done this programme in other Local Government Areas across the Country. I pray that God will continue to bless Seyi and grant all his heart desires”, (Amen).

“Seyi Tinubu is a Kind-Hearted and Selfless Individual whose Philanthropic Activities have transformed lives across Lagos and Nigeria” He stated.

Another resident, Mrs. Dasola Owoade from Olowogbowo Community described the initiative as timely and impactful.

She offered prayer thus: “The Almighty God will continue to bless Seyi; as he remembers us, God will not forget him”(Amen).

Mrs. Owoade noted that Mr. Seyi Tinubu is an exemplary Youth.

Records showed that earlier in the month, Mr. Seyi Tinubu toured the country to distribute food Items to vulnerable Households.

The Programme witnessed a large turnout.
